The resulting setup works best if the choke water inlet and outlets face the firewall. If you have the choke set (probably not, I bet -- but why add another variable to the mess?), unscrew the bolt on top (11 mm) and turn the housing so as to not disturb the choke setting which is made by loosening the three 7 mm hold-down bolts and rotating the housing that way.
